EUNICE KEITAN

Eunice Keitan is a Malaysian-Canadian singer-songwriter and loop pedal artist who seamlessly blends her diverse cultural heritage into her music. Drawing inspiration from her Canadian, Malaysian, Chinese and Colombian homes, she creates a rich sound that merges Neo-Soul with traditional elements, reminiscent of artists like Emily King, Nai Palm, and Cleo Sol.
Her work has garnered support from the Toronto Arts Council, and Ontario Arts Council, along with recognition from outlets such as CBC Music, BBC, The Toronto Guardian, and Stereofox. Eunice's previous projects earned nominations for both a Toronto Independent Music Award and a VIMA (Vox international music award).
ANGELINA MACKINNON

A 'PEI Potato' making waves in Toronto, Angelina Mackinnon's music blends traditional instruments with modern energy. Her honest songwriting and captivating performances are electrifying the city's music scene
TOM MASTERSON

Tom Masterson is a folk-rocker from Peterborough, Ontario. He deftly blends the brightness of Coldplay's Chris Martin with the poetry of The Tragically Hip's Gord Downie. A storyteller from birth, Tom's music paints vivid tales of romance, heartbreak, and rage.
